SMX is looking for a Senior Director of Contracts to lead its Contracts Organization with strategic vision and operational excellence. This role is responsible for overseeing the full contract lifecycle, from initiation to closeout, while ensuring compliance, mitigating risk, driving customer engagement, and leading high-stakes negotiations that align contractual outcomes with SMX’s broader business objectives.
Responsibilities:

  • Develops and provides strategy, vision and direction to multiple functions. Implements companywide policies and practices. Provides input to executive management. Accountable for function financial results.
  • Works consistently with abstract ideas or situations across functional areas of the business. Through assessment of intangible variables, identifies and evaluates fundamental issues, providing strategy and direction for multiple functional areas. Anticipates factors that could influence strategies and company position in the market.
  • Establishes and develops broader company strategy and translates into multi-functional objectives. This includes leading and conducting customer engagement with Acquisition professionals, Contracting Officers and their management, GSA officials, industry peers, etc.
  • Interacts with internal and external executive level management, requiring negotiation of extremely critical matters. Influences policymaking and strategy based on communication strategies and persuasion skills.
  • Partners with executive and senior leadership teams (ELT/SLT) for the function to provide cohesive direction towards company goals. Recognized as an influential leader.
  • Leads activities of one or more functional areas, through subordinate directors / managers who have overall responsibility for the successful operation of assigned areas. Oversees team(s) to develop new methods and solve company-wide matters.
